InfluxDB 3 Monolith (Core and Enterprise) Helper Scripts

This directory contains helper scripts specifically for InfluxDB 3 Core and Enterprise (monolith deployments), as opposed to distributed/clustered deployments.

Overview

These scripts help with documentation workflows for InfluxDB 3 Core and Enterprise, including CLI change detection, authentication setup, API analysis, and release preparation.

Prerequisites

  • Docker and Docker Compose: For running InfluxDB 3 containers
  • Active containers: InfluxDB 3 Core and/or Enterprise containers running via docker compose
  • Secret files: Docker Compose secrets for auth tokens (~/.env.influxdb3-core-admin-token and ~/.env.influxdb3-enterprise-admin-token)
  • Python 3: For API analysis scripts

Scripts

🔐 Authentication & Setup

setup-auth-tokens.sh

Creates and configures authentication tokens for InfluxDB 3 containers.

Usage:

./setup-auth-tokens.sh [core|enterprise|both]

What it does:

  • Checks existing tokens in secret files (~/.env.influxdb3-core-admin-token and ~/.env.influxdb3-enterprise-admin-token)
  • Starts containers if not running
  • Creates admin tokens using influxdb3 create token --admin
  • Updates appropriate secret files with new tokens
  • Tests tokens to ensure they work

Example:

# Set up both Core and Enterprise tokens
./setup-auth-tokens.sh both

# Set up only Enterprise
./setup-auth-tokens.sh enterprise

🔍 CLI Analysis

detect-cli-changes.sh

Compares CLI help output between different InfluxDB 3 versions to identify changes.

Usage:

./detect-cli-changes.sh [core|enterprise] <old-version> <new-version>

Features:

  • Compare any two versions (released or local containers)
  • Extract comprehensive help for all commands and subcommands
  • Generate unified diff reports
  • Create markdown summaries of changes
  • Handle authentication automatically
  • NEW: Analyze source code changes and correlate with CLI changes
  • NEW: Identify related features between CLI and backend modifications
  • NEW: Generate recommended documentation focus areas

Examples:

# Compare two released versions
./detect-cli-changes.sh core 3.1.0 3.2.0

# Compare released vs local development container
./detect-cli-changes.sh enterprise 3.1.0 local

# Use "local" to reference running Docker containers
./detect-cli-changes.sh core 3.1.0 local

Output:

  • helper-scripts/output/cli-changes/cli-{product}-{version}.txt - Full CLI help
  • helper-scripts/output/cli-changes/cli-changes-{product}-{old}-to-{new}.diff - Diff report
  • helper-scripts/output/cli-changes/cli-changes-{product}-{old}-to-{new}-summary.md - Enhanced summary with:
    • CLI changes analysis
    • Source code features, breaking changes, and API modifications
    • Cross-referenced CLI and source correlations
    • Recommended documentation focus areas
  • helper-scripts/output/cli-changes/source-changes-{product}-{old}-to-{new}.md - Full source code analysis (when available)

compare-cli-local.sh

Convenience script for comparing a released version against your local running container.

Usage:

./compare-cli-local.sh [core|enterprise] [released-version]

Features:

  • Auto-starts containers if not running
  • Shows local container version
  • Provides quick testing commands
  • Streamlined workflow for development

Example:

# Compare Core local container vs 3.1.0 release
./compare-cli-local.sh core 3.1.0

Quick Start Guide

1. Initial Setup

# Navigate to the monolith scripts directory
cd helper-scripts/influxdb3-monolith

# Make scripts executable
chmod +x *.sh

# Set up authentication for both products
./setup-auth-tokens.sh both

# Restart containers to load new secrets
docker compose down && docker compose up -d influxdb3-core influxdb3-enterprise

2. Basic CLI Analysis

# Start your containers
docker compose up -d influxdb3-core influxdb3-enterprise

# Compare CLI between versions
./detect-cli-changes.sh core 3.1.0 local
./detect-cli-changes.sh enterprise 3.1.0 local

# Review the output
ls ../output/cli-changes/

3. Development Workflow

# Quick comparison during development
./compare-cli-local.sh core 3.1.0

# Check what's changed
cat ../output/cli-changes/cli-changes-core-3.1.0-to-local-summary.md

4. Enhanced Analysis with Source Code Correlation

When comparing two released versions (not using "local"), the script automatically:

# Run CLI comparison with source analysis
./detect-cli-changes.sh enterprise 3.1.0 3.2.0

# Review the enhanced summary that includes:
# - CLI changes
# - Source code changes (features, fixes, breaking changes)
# - Correlation between CLI and backend
# - Recommended documentation focus areas
cat ../output/cli-changes/cli-changes-enterprise-3.1.0-to-3.2.0-summary.md

Requirements for source analysis:

  • InfluxDB source repository available (searches common locations)
  • Git tags for the versions being compared (e.g., v3.1.0, v3.2.0)
  • Works best with the generate-release-notes.sh script in parent directory

Container Integration

The scripts work with your Docker Compose setup:

Expected container names:

  • influxdb3-core (port 8282)
  • influxdb3-enterprise (port 8181)

Docker Compose secrets:

  • influxdb3-core-admin-token - Admin token for Core (stored in ~/.env.influxdb3-core-admin-token)
  • influxdb3-enterprise-admin-token - Admin token for Enterprise (stored in ~/.env.influxdb3-enterprise-admin-token)
  • INFLUXDB3_LICENSE_EMAIL - Enterprise license email (set in .env.3ent env_file)

Error Handling

Common Issues

Container not running:

# Check status
docker compose ps

# Start specific service
docker compose up -d influxdb3-core

Authentication failures:

# Recreate tokens
./setup-auth-tokens.sh both

# Test manually
docker exec influxdb3-core influxdb3 create token --admin

Version not found:

# Check available versions
docker pull influxdb:3-core:3.2.0
docker pull influxdb:3-enterprise:3.2.0

Debug Mode

Enable debug output for troubleshooting:

set -x
./detect-cli-changes.sh core 3.1.0 local
set +x
